Start by considering your countertop materials. Durable, attractive surfaces like quartz, granite, or concrete not only add visual appeal but also withstand daily wear and tear. Quartz offers a sleek, uniform look and resists stains, making it ideal for busy kitchens. Granite, with its natural variations, adds unique character, while concrete can be customized in color and finish. Whichever material you choose, prioritize durability and ease of maintenance, because your kitchen island should stand up to years of use without losing its charm. Moving beyond surface aesthetics, think about how the island can serve as a storage hub. Incorporate drawers, cabinets, and open shelving tailored to your needs. For example, pull-out spice racks and utensil organizers keep essentials within reach, while deep drawers can hold pots, pans, or even small appliances.
This project emphasizes that your kitchen island should do more than just look good—it should work for your lifestyle. Clever storage solutions help keep your kitchen clutter-free and maximize space. Consider adding built-in charging stations for devices or hidden compartments for less frequently used items. A well-designed island can also feature wine racks, towel bars, or even a small pantry section, depending on your needs.
